Step 4: Select the "Percentage of Annuity" you want to Purchase at the time of maturity of the NPS scheme. Annuity percentage is the ratio of the pension fund that you would like to reinvest to buy a monthly annuity after the NPS plan maturity from the Annuity Service Provider (ASP).

WebHowever, if you keep your money liquid and lose the opportunity to make an extra 2% per year for ten years, you may actually pay a lost opportunity penalty of 31% by default. That extra 2% compounded will increase your asset value by 31%.
